Betty Jene Gaither, born on June 10, 1963, peacefully passed away on March 15, 2026. A devoted and resilient individual, Betty’s life was marked by dedication, strength, and an unwavering spirit that touched all who knew her.

A proud graduate of Newton County High School, Betty embarked on a career that spanned many years at OHCO before continuing at Bard in Covington. During her tenure, she not only excelled as a hardworking professional but also cultivated lifelong friendships that stood as a testament to her warm and generous nature. Even through life's challenges, Betty remained strong and determined, embodying a spirit of perseverance that inspired those around her.

Betty's legacy is lovingly carried forward by her family, who held a special place in her heart. She is deeply mourned and fondly remembered by her daughter, Mrs. Jasmine (Omar) Gaither-Burke; her cherished grandsons, Kevin Ellzey Jr. (K.J.) and Christian Ellzey; as well as her goddaughters LaBrela Davis, Stephany Juarez, Elizabeth Juarez, and Nery Juarez. Betty also leaves behind her siblings: Elizabeth (Artis) Laquin, Virginia (Clinton) Ross, Jackeline (Curtis) England, Tony (Monica) Gaither, Toni (Daniel) Lovelace Petty, Tammy (Gerald) Rogers, Brandy Johnson, Tony Reid, and Tommie (Brunicial) Reid Jr. Alongside them, a wide circle of nieces, nephews, cousins, and friends celebrate her life and the countless ways she enriched theirs.

The family will receive friends and loved ones for a visitation on Thursday, March 19, 2026, 1:00 PM to 6:00 PM at Lester Lackey & Sons Funeral Home, Inc., 1163 Reynolds Street SW, Covington, GA 30014. A Celebration of Life will follow on Friday, March 20, 2026, 1:00 PM at Mt. Zion AME Church, 119 5th Avenue, Mansfield, GA 30055, where all who were touched by Betty’s life are invited to gather in remembrance. Betty will lie in-state at the church at 11:00 A.M. until the service Hour. Family and Friends will assemble at her residence at 12:00 Noon. Interment will be held at Lawnwood Memorial Park.

Betty Jene Gaither’s enduring impact, steadfast character, and the love she shared with her family and friends encapsulate the essence of a life well-lived. She will be deeply missed but fondly remembered by those privileged to know her.
